About the Caramelized onions:
Good caramelized onions take time, great caramelized onions take patience. The secret to perfection is simply this: low and slow. Allow your onions to sweat in butter on a low heat and only stir occasionally.
This will allow the natural sugars in the onion to break down and the caramelizing process will begin. The whole process should take around 40-45 minutes! This recipe speeds the process along by adding brown sugar but, if you have the time, allow them to caramelize in the pan without sugar!

Ingredients

- White onion (diced)
- Salt
- Brown sugar
- Butter
See recipe card for quantities.
Step by step photographs:

- Step 1: Over a low heat, melt the butter in a pan, add your onions.

- Step 2: After 10 minutes add a pinch of salt. The salt will help draw out some moisture and let the natural sugars release.

- Step 3: Optional step: If you're in a hurry, add a tablespoon of brown sugar after the onions have started to caramelize.

- Step 4: Stir in the sugar and allow to continue cooking on a low heat for a further 30 minutes.
Variations
These onions have flavors that truly speak for themselves, however there are a few extra ingredients you can add that more adventurous cooks can follow:
- Red wine- add a splash of red wine to your onions for the last 10 minutes for a deeper, full bodied flavor.
- Balsamic vinegar - add a splash of balsamic vinegar at the end of the cooking process to add a sharp yet sweet twist.
- Garlic - for those garlic lovers that can't get through a recipe without adding a few cloves, you can add one finely minced garlic clove in the final 10 minutes of cooking.

Storage
- Refrigeration - Allow your onions to cool completely then add to an airtight container. Transfer to the fridge and keep for up to 1 week.
- Freezing - Allow your onions to cool completely, add to a freezer bag or portion into individual bags then freeze for up to 1 month.

Recipe

How to Caramelize Onions
Learn how to caramelize onions easily! Discover tips and techniques to achieve the perfect golden brown color.
Ingredients
- 5 white onions diced
- 1 tablespoon salt
- 1 tablespoon (10g) unsalted butter
- Optional: 1 tablespoon brown sugar
Instructions
- Over a low heat, melt the butter in a pan and add your onions.
- After 10 minutes, add your salt to help draw out moisture and let the natural sugars release.
- Optional step: If you're in a hurry, add your brown sugar once your onions have started to caramelize.
- Cook on low, stirring occasionally for a further 30 minutes.
